TRAIN, 3min., Israel, Animation/Music Video Directed by Sari Eran Herskovitz “Rakevet” (meaning train in Hebrew), is a music video describing the relationship between a mother and her young child. The stop motion animation combines watercolors and cutouts to express the emotions and the rhythms of their world, flowing between concrete images and abstract forms. ONE MAGAZINE AT A TIME, 4min., USA, Documentary Directed by Jeff Chow Steven Riggs has always lived in poverty, and when he ended up in prison, he lost everything. Now Steven sells magazines for Streetwise, a nonprofit dedicated to helping impoverished people earn their own money.
